Dating Confidence Reset
Start by naming a clear, realistic goal for your time on Mingle2. Are you exploring casual conversation, practicing social skills, or looking for a long-term partner? A clear goal narrows choices, reduces anxiety, and makes it easier to say no without guilt.
Slow your pace. Move through profiles and conversations deliberately: read bios fully, ask one thoughtful question before sharing too much, and schedule a short call or coffee when the conversation has answered basic dealbreakers. Slower pacing prevents burnout and reveals whether chemistry is real.
Set simple expectations. Treat each chat as information gathering rather than a promise of romance. Expect most conversations to end or stall—this is normal. When you measure progress by clarity gained (what you learned about someone) instead of by outcome, rejection feels less personal.
Use a decision checklist. Before investing time, check essentials like shared values, basic lifestyle compatibility, and mutual interest in similar relationship styles. A short checklist helps you choose matches more thoughtfully and avoids the exhausting numbers-game mindset.
Protect emotional energy. Limit how many new conversations you start in a day and set a time cap for scrolling. When a chat drains you, pause it or step away. Celebrate small wins—an honest message, a respectful reply, a clear next step—to keep momentum without needing constant validation.
Communicate boundaries kindly. If you’re not interested, a brief, honest message is kinder for both people and frees you to focus on better fits. If you want more or less contact, say so early so expectations align.
Notice progress over perfection: more focused choices, steadier conversations, and clearer boundaries are signs of growth even if they don’t immediately lead to a relationship. Treat this as practice in clarity and self-respect, and let confidence follow from the small, consistent decisions you make.
